December is finally here, and the streaming gods have delivered. Whether you're curling up after a holiday dinner or sneaking in some solo screen time while the family debates board games, this month's lineup across Netflix, Hulu, Prime Video, and Max is packed with premieres, returning favorites, and a few surprises worth staying up late for.

Netflix is coming in hot with a slate of originals designed to dominate your holiday break. From buzzy drama premieres to docuseries that'll have the whole family arguing at breakfast, the platform is clearly gunning for those crucial December viewership numbers that carry into year-end rankings.

Hulu and Prime Video aren't sitting this one out either. Both services are dropping high-profile finales and mid-season returns that their dedicated fanbases have been counting down to since fall. If you've been holding off on starting something new, this is your sign — December is genuinely one of the strongest streaming months of the year.

Max is leaning into prestige territory as usual, with limited series and returning HBO staples that are already generating serious awards-season chatter. Catch them now before everyone at your New Year's party has already spoiled the endings.

The big picture? Streaming competition has never been fiercer, and these platforms know December is prime real estate for winning subscriber loyalty heading into 2026. That means more content, better content, and a whole lot of reasons to finally upgrade that living room setup.
